Today’s foreign currency exchange rates



KATHMANDU: The Nepal Rastra Bank (NRB) has fixed the exchange rates for foreign currencies for today (Friday).

According to NRB, the US dollar, euro, and Qatari riyal exchange rates have increased, while the British pound saw a decline to a stable level.

The buying rate for one US dollar reached NPR 133.55, and the selling rate reached NPR 134.15.

Similarly, for the euro, the buying rate is NPR 143.28, and the selling rate is NPR 143.92.

The buying rate for one British pound is NPR 169.47, and the selling rate is NPR 170.24.

According to Nepal Rastra Bank, the buying rate for one Qatari riyal is NPR 36.63, and the selling rate is NPR 36.79.
